Ahmed rules out sack of Kwara workers
Kwara State Governor Abdulfatah Ahmed has assured that despite dwindling revenue from the federation account, the state would not reduce its workforce.
He said the state government would rather be prudent and resourceful in the management of resources at its disposal, pledging that development would spread to every part of the state without political or other considerations.
Ahmed spoke at a Town Hall meeting in Ekiti Local Government Area of the state where the people promised to vote for his re-election next year.
The participants said despite the fact that the PDP candidate hails from the area, they would vote for Governor Ahmed. According to the governor, the present administration will continue to give priority to workers' welfare while at the same time delivering democracy dividends to the people.
"We will continue to be resourceful, just, prudent and deliver benefits of democracy to all people of our state," Ahmed said.
On the request for upgrade of traditional rulers in the state, Ahmed promised that more stools would be upgraded when the economy of local governments improved.
Meanwhile, the Ekiti Traditional Council has endorsed Ahmed for a second term as the governor of the state in the forthcoming election.
Chairman of the council and Olosi of Osi, Oba Salihu Abdulkareem Arowobeku, said the development initiatives of the administration, especially in Ekiti land made it imperative to return Ahmed as the governor of the state.
